Common Rates Frameworks



Understanding how drywall prices is structured can aid you budget plan efficiently for your project. The majority of drywall service providers charge based on the square video footage of the area to be covered. You'll normally discover prices varying from $1.50 to $3.50 per square foot, relying on factors like material quality and labor expertise.



Some contractors may also offer a per-sheet price, which usually drops in between $10 and $15 per drywall sheet (4x8 feet). If you're working on a larger job, you may find that contractors are open to working out mass discounts.

Along with common rates, keep an eye out for prices variations based on the task's complexity. As an example, if your walls need complex layouts or you need to install drywall in hard-to-reach areas, expect to pay a costs.

It's likewise worth thinking about whether the quote includes finishing, such as taping, mudding, and sanding, as this can substantially impact the general price.

Extra Providers and Costs



Often, drywall tasks include extra services and costs that can impact your overall budget plan. To keep your prices in check, it's necessary to comprehend what these bonus might consist of. For instance, many specialists bill for solutions like drywall shipment, which can include in your expenditures if you're not prepared.

You could likewise experience prices for completing solutions, such as taping, mudding, and sanding. These are crucial for attaining a smooth surface area but can dramatically increase the last costs.

In addition, if your task calls for unique materials - like moisture-resistant or soundproof drywall - be ready for higher prices.

Another possible fee originates from cleanup and disposal. Some contractors could include this in their preliminary quote, while others might charge an extra fee at the end. It's best to clarify this upfront.

Finally, if you require repairs or adjustments to existing frameworks, like framing or insulation, these services will also contribute to your total prices. Always request for an in-depth quote that lays out any kind of possible additional solutions and charges to prevent surprises down the line. Transparency is vital to staying within your spending plan.
